在股市分析中,指标是投资者用来评估市场趋势和股票表现的重要工具。这些指标的源码通常由专业的金融软件提供,或者由开发者根据特定的算法编写。了解这些指标的源码可以帮助投资者更深入地理解市场动态,从而做出更为精准的投资决策。以下是一些常见的股市指标及其源码的概述。
1. 移动平均线(MA)
移动平均线是最基础的股市指标之一,用于平滑价格数据,揭示价格趋势。其源码通常涉及计算一定时期内的平均价格。例如,简单移动平均线(SMA)的计算公式为:
时期 | 价格 | 平均值 |
---|---|---|
5天 | 20, 22, 21, 23, 25 | (20+22+21+23+25)/5 = 22.2 |
2. 相对强弱指数(RSI)
相对强弱指数是一个动量指标,用于衡量股票价格变动的速度和变化。RSI的源码涉及计算一定时期内上涨和下跌的平均值,并据此计算出RSI值。RSI的计算公式如下:
时期 | 上涨平均 | 下跌平均 | RSI |
---|---|---|---|
14天 | 1.5 | 1.0 | 100 - (100 / (1 + (1.5 / 1.0))) = 60 |
3. 布林带(Bollinger Bands)
布林带是一种波动性指标,由一个中间带和两个价格波动的标准差带组成。布林带的源码涉及计算移动平均线和标准差。以下是布林带的基本计算方法:
移动平均线 | 标准差 | 上带 | 下带 |
---|---|---|---|
20天 MA | 2.0 | 20天 MA + 2 * 2.0 | 20天 MA - 2 * 2.0 |
这些指标的源码不仅帮助投资者理解市场的技术面,还可以通过自定义参数来适应不同的交易策略。掌握这些源码的原理和应用,对于提升股市分析的深度和准确性具有重要意义。
免责声明:本站内容仅用于学习参考,信息和图片素材来源于互联网,如内容侵权与违规,请联系我们进行删除,我们将在三个工作日内处理。联系邮箱:chuangshanghai#qq.com(把#换成@)